Control Panel

8
• Display Window
Use to indicate clock, cooking
time, etc.
• Number Pads (0–9)
Use to set clock, cooking time or
enter food weight.
• Power Level
Use to set microwave power
levels.
• Timer/Clock
Press to set the timer function and
to set the oven clock.
• Stop/Clear
Press to clear entry before setting
a cooking program.
Press once to temporarily stop
cooking or twice to cancel
cooking.
Press and hold to set child lock.
• Start/Minute Plus
Press to start cooking program.
Press to start cooking quickly and
to increase the cooking time.
• Quick Cook Buttons
Instant settings to cook popular
foods (popcorn, defrost, melt,
soften, warm, reheat, cook)

How to Use

Each time a button is touched, a beep will sound to acknowledge the touch. When
the oven is first plugged in, press STOP/CLEAR to enter into the standby mode.
Setting the clock:
To enter the digital clock time, press the TIMER/CLOCK button once and then use
the NUMBER PADS to set the time of day.
Example: to set the clock to read 6:35:
1. Press TIMER/CLOCK once
2. Enter the clock time with the NUMBER PADS (press 6, 3, 5).
3. Press TIMER/CLOCK again to confirm.
NOTE: This is a 12-hour clock. You can see the time during cooking by pressing
TIMER/CLOCK. If you press TIMER/CLOCK twice, "EE" will be displayed
to alert you of an incorrect operation. Press STOP/CLEAR to cancel.
Timer:
The longest time is 99 min. 99 sec.
Suppose you want to set the timer at 30 minutes:
1. In standby mode, press the NUMBER PADS to enter "30:00".
2. Press TIMER/CLOCK to confirm.
NOTE: You can press STOP/CLEAR once to cancel this function.
Minute Plus
This feature allows you to start the oven quickly at high power level.
Press START/MINUTE PLUS once (for 1 minute cooking time) or repeatedly (to
set longer cooking time). The oven will start at full power level immediately.
